I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S

Oral-B® Triumph 5000 with wireless SmartGuide has been carefully designed to offer you and your family a unique brushing experience that is both safe and effective.

Read all instructions before using.

DANGER

In order to reduce the risk of electrocution:

1.Do not place or store the charger where it can fall or be pulled into a tub or sink.

2.Do not place the charger in water or other liquid.

3.Do not reach for a charger that has fallen into water. Unplug immediately.

4.Do not use while bathing.

WARNING

To reduce the risk of burns, electrocution, fire or injury:

1.Close supervision is necessary when this product is used by, on, or near children or invalids.

2.Use this product only for its intended use as described in this manual. Do not use attachments not recommended by the manufacturer.

3.Keep cord away from heated surfaces.

4.Never drop the appliance or insert any object into any opening of the appliance.

5.Never operate this product if it has a damaged cord or plug, if it is not working properly, if it has been dropped or damaged or if it has been dropped into water. If any of these occur, please contact a service center and return the product for examination and repair.

IMPORTANT

1.Periodically check the cord for damage. If cord is damaged, take the charging unit to an Oral-B Service Center. A damaged or non-functioning unit should no longer be used.

2.If the toothbrush handle is dropped, the brush head should be replaced before the next use even if no damage is visible.

3.Do not touch the power plug with wet hands. This can cause an electric shock.

4.When unplugging, always hold the power plug instead of the cord.

5.Do not modify or repair the product. This may cause fire, electric shock or injury. Consult your dealer for repairs or contact an Oral-B Service center. Do not disassemble the product except when disposing of the battery.

6.When taking out the battery for disposal, use caution not to short the positive (+) and negative (–) terminals.

7.This product is not intended for use by children under age three.

CAUTION

If you are undergoing treatment for any oral care condition, consult your dental professional prior to use.

S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S

Important Information

Your Oral-B Triumph uses an interactive wireless display. To avoid electromagnetic interference and/or compatibility conflicts, deactivate the radio transmission before using it in restricted surroundings, such as aircrafts or specially marked areas in hospitals. Deactivate radio transmission by simultaneously pressing the on/off and mode button for 3 seconds until the radio transmission display (f) goes off. Follow the same procedure to reactivate transmission again.

Persons with pacemakers should always keep the toothbrush more than six inches (15 centimeters) from the pacemaker while turned on.

Anytime you suspect interference is taking place, deactivate the radio transmission of your toothbrush.

SmartGuide adjustments

The SmartGuide (i) comes with a demonstration mode activated. Deactivate this mode by removing the battery compartment cover in the back (picture A, page 4) and push the «set» or «h/min» button.

A flashing «12:00» indicates that you can now adjust the clock time.

Clock time

Press and hold the «set» button until «12h» is displayed. By briefly pressing the «h/min» button, you can toggle between «12h» or «24h» daytime format. Push «set» to confirm your choice. Then the hour digit starts flashing. Press the «h/min» button until the right hour appears and confirm with «set». Proceed same way to set both minute digits (picture B, page 4). If you prefer not using the clock feature, the flashing «12:00» will disappear automatically after 24h.

Connecting and charging

Plug the charger into an electrical outlet. For electric specifications, see printing on the charger.

The flashing green lights indicate that the toothbrush is charging; once it is fully charged, the lights turn off. A full charge enables approximately 10 days of regular brushing (twice a day, 2 minutes). Note: If the green lights do not flash immediately, continue charging. They will appear in 10–15 minutes.

If the rechargeable battery is low the red low charge indicator light is flashing for some seconds when turning your toothbrush on/off. If the rechargeable battery is empty the motor will stop; it will need a 40-minute charge before you can use it for a 2-minute brushing.

You can check the charging status for some seconds by turning your toothbrush on/off or placing it on the charging unit.

Using your toothbrush

Brushing technique

Wet brush head and apply toothpaste; you can use any kind of toothpaste. To avoid splashing, guide the brush head to your teeth before switching the appliance on (c). Guide the brush head slowly from tooth to tooth, spending a few seconds on each tooth surface. Start brushing the outsides, and then the insides and finally the chewing surfaces (picture 3, page 5). Brush all four quadrants of your mouth equally.

In the first days of using any electric toothbrush, your gums may bleed slightly. In general, bleeding should stop after a few days. Should it persist after 2 weeks, please consult your dentist or dental hygienist. If you have sensitive teeth and gums, Oral-B recommends using the «Sensitive» mode.

Timer

You can choose between «Professional» or «2-Minute» timer and «Count up» or «Count down» timer.

The «2-Minute» timer signals with four beeps and a Smiley on the SmartGuide that the dentist recommended 2-minute brushing time has been reached.

In addition the «Professional» timer signals with short beep sounds at 30-seconds intervals to move to the next quadrant of your mouth (45 seconds intervals within «Deep Clean» mode) (picture 3, page 5). A single beep indicates completion of the first quadrant, two beeps the second one, three beeps the third one and four beeps sound when you reach the recommended 2-minute brushing time.

The timer memorizes the elapsed brushing time, even when the handle is briefly switched off during brushing. The timer resets if pausing longer than 30 seconds or briefly pressing the mode button (d) during pause.

The «Count up» timer displays your actual brushing time. The «Count down» timer indicates the remaining brushing time.

Pressure sensor

If you put excessive pressure on your teeth, the red pressure sensor light (b) will light up (picture 3,

page 5). Additionally, when brushing in «Daily Clean» or «Deep Clean» mode, the brushing mode will change to the «Sensitive» mode. Periodically check the operation of the pressure sensor by pressing moderately on the brush head during use.

Brushing modes

Your toothbrush offers different brushing modes:

«Daily Clean» – Standard mode for daily mouth cleaning

«Deep Clean» – Mouth cleaning with extended brushing time of 45 seconds per quadrant

(3 minute total brushing time) «Sensitive» – Gentle, yet thorough cleaning

for sensitive areas «Whitening» – Polishing for occasional or

everyday use «Massage» – Gentle massage of gums

Your toothbrush automatically starts in the «Daily Clean» mode. To switch to the other modes, successively press the mode button (picture 4, page 5).

To return from any mode back to the «Daily Clean» mode, press and hold the mode button.

The brushing mode is memorized even when the handle is briefly switched off during brushing. When pausing longer than 30 seconds or briefly pressing the mode button (d) during pause the brushing mode resets to the «Daily Clean» mode.

Personalizing the timer

Your toothbrush comes with the «Professional» and «Count up» timer activated. To change this, press and hold the brushing mode button for 3 seconds until the SmartGuide shows «:30» and «timer». Briefly press the on/off button to switch to the «2-Minute» timer. Push the mode button to confirm. The SmartGuide now shows «up» and «timer». Press the on/off button to switch to the «Count down» timer and confirm with the mode button. Leave the setup menu by pressing the mode button.

Synchronizing your toothbrush

To avoid interference of display messages when using more than one Oral-B Triumph toothbrush with SmartGuide in the same household, you need to assign the handles to their respective SmartGuide.

You can synchronize a maximum of 2 handles with one SmartGuide. To do so, push the «h/min» button in the battery compartment for at least 3 seconds.

The SmartGuide shows «L---». Turn on your handle to start the synchronization process. It is finished when «L-1-» is displayed. Turn off the handle. To assign a second handle to the same SmartGuide turn on the other handle until «L-2-» is displayed. After having synchronized the second handle, «Full» will be displayed. Exit the synchronization mode by pressing the «h/min» or «set» button, otherwise it

will end automatically after 30 seconds.

Cleaning recommendations

After brushing, rinse your brush head under running water with the handle switched on. Switch off and remove the brush head. Clean handle and brush head separately; wipe them dry before reassembling. Disassemble the charging unit before cleaning. Brush head compartment and protective cover are dish- washer-safe. Both basic charger and SmartGuide should be cleaned with a damp cloth only (picture 5, page 5).

Wall mount

Use the adhesive tape (k) if you prefer to mount the SmartGuide on a wall, mirror or other surface. Make sure the chosen surface is clean and dry. Position the wall mount (j) with the Oral-B logo readable and press it evenly and firmly to the wall. Wait 24h before sliding the SmartGuide into the fixed wall mount (picture C, page 4). The adhesive tape will not work on dirt-repellent surfaces.

SmartGuide batteries

Remove fully discharged batteries immediately. Replace all batteries at the same time. Do not mix alkaline batteries with zinc carbon or rechargeable batteries.
